Cancel culture has been a controversial topic in Spanish news recently, sparking debates and discussions across the country. The concept of cancel culture refers to the practice of publicly shaming or boycotting individuals or entities for their words or actions deemed offensive or inappropriate.

In Spain, cancel culture has manifested itself in various ways, from social media call-outs to mass protests against public figures. One high-profile case that has garnered significant attention is the cancelation of a popular TV show due to allegations of racism and discrimination. The show's host faced backlash after making offensive remarks during a live broadcast, leading to widespread condemnation and calls for accountability. Critics of cancel culture argue that it stifles free speech and does not allow for individuals to learn from their mistakes and grow. They believe that people should be allowed to express their opinions without fear of being "canceled" by social media mobs. On the other hand, supporters of cancel culture argue that holding individuals accountable for their words and actions is necessary to create a more inclusive and equitable society. As cancel culture continues to evolve and shape public discourse in Spain, it is clear that the debate surrounding this phenomenon is far from over. While some believe it is a necessary tool for social change, others caution against its potential negative impacts on free speech and open dialogue.
